Our Live Oak has little tiny Yellow things on them, almost like a tiny cotton ball but some of them are clumping together. I scraped one off and inside or attached to the leaf was like 2 micro tiny pods. Does anybody know what this is? Lynette

They are harmless galls that occur on the majority of Oak species. Look at healthy older specimens, they are sure to have some present.
